CeeLo Green Quick Facts
FACT | DETAIL |
---|---|
Real Name | Thomas DeCarlo Callaway-Burton |
Popular Name | Ceelo Green |
Birth Date | May 30, 1975 |
Age (as of 02/24/2025) | 49 |
Birthplace | Atlanta, Georgia, USA |
Nationality | American |
Ethnicity | African American |
Education | Riverside Military Academy, Benjamin Elijah Mays High School |
Marital Status | Divorced |
Spouse | Christina Johnson (Divorced) |
Children | Kingston Callaway (son), Stepchildren (Sierra, Kalah) |
Dating | N/A |
Siblings | Shedonna Alexander |
Parents | Sheila J. Tyler-Callaway |
Height | N/A |
Net Worth | $10 million |
Source of Wealth | Music, TV, Endorsements, Investments |

CeeLo Green Wealth, Salary, and Financial Overview
How Does He Make Money?
CeeLo Green has multiple income sources. His music career is his primary revenue stream, spanning from Goodie Mob to Gnarls Barkley and his solo hits.
His single Fuck You was certified 7× Platinum, bringing in millions in royalties. Similarly, Crazy with Gnarls Barkley became a global hit, generating revenue from sales, streaming, and licensing deals.
He also earns from touring, performing at major events like the Super Bowl Halftime Show and collaborating with artists like Madonna.
Additionally, he has earned a significant paycheck as a coach on The Voice.
What Are His Biggest Revenue Sources?
- Music Royalties – From chart-topping hits like Crazy and Fuck You.
- Touring & Live Performances – Including major festivals and private gigs.
- TV Appearances – He was a coach on The Voice and starred in CeeLo Green’s The Good Life.
- Endorsements – Brands like 7 Up, Duracell, and M&M’s have partnered with him.
- Business Ventures – Investments such as TYKU Sake have added to his wealth.

Does He Have Any Business Ventures or Investments?
Beyond music, CeeLo Green has dabbled in business investments. He owns part of TYKU Sake, a premium sake brand. Additionally, he has engaged in brand partnerships, leveraging his celebrity status to secure lucrative deals.
Real estate has also been part of his financial portfolio. In 2011, he leased a Hollywood home that once belonged to Frankie Muniz for $10,000 per month.

How Has His Financial Status Changed Over Time?
His career has seen ups and downs:
- 1990s: Found fame with Goodie Mob.
- 2000s: Struggled as a solo artist, then skyrocketed with Gnarls Barkley.
- 2010s: Became a TV star and secured endorsement deals.
- 2020s: Continued making music but with fewer mainstream hits.
Despite setbacks, he remains a respected figure in the industry, maintaining a solid financial standing.
